American law specifies that the US presidential election happens in early November. It also specifies that the winner of that election isn’t actually sworn in until January 20th. That leaves about two and a half months in between, where, in situations where the incumbent has been voted out, the winner of the election still isn’t president. This is the “transition” period, during which the old administration trades places with the new one.
But does that period really need to be so long? In 2020, we found out what happens when an incumbent president loses reelection, but refuses to concede: Among other things, it pushes the start of the transition several weeks later, shortening that handover period. So does that matter? What actually happens in those two and a half months, and why do we let the loser continue to wield power for so long?

Broadly speaking, European governments have governmental professionals who remain through transition from one political party to the next, other than the highest ministers, which are put in place via a straightforward appointment system. The USA appoints their highest and assistant level officials, nominated by the President, and argued over by Congress, mainly the Senate. The stripping of executive management requires more transition time and the size of the US Federal system clogs the confirmation process, even when the Senate is friendly and the outgoing administration is gracious, neither of which apply here.

@@trevorbishop5189 Just short of 40% of the popular vote, despite the "4 way major party split" in that election, and the Republican Party not being on the ballot AT ALL in most of the future Confederate states - and despite that latter fact, and South Carolina not having a popular vote at all, he still managed 180 out of 303 electorial votes thus avoiding a House "runoff". Douglas was the only other candidate in shouting distance, at just under 30% of the popular vote. BTW - Lincoln was only the SECOND lowest "popular vote" President in history so far and at least had a PLURALITY of the vote in HIS election. John Quincy Adams in 1824 had less than 31% AND LESS THAN ANDREW JACKSON at 40%+ of the vote in that election (Jackson also had the plurality of the electoral votes). Nobody had an outright majority of the Electoral College though which threw the election into the House. Henry Clay (the "dropped" 4'th place candidate) threw his support to Adams, and that was enough to put Adams over the top in the House.

It's been January 20th since 1937. The 20th Amendment to the Constitution designated Inauguration Day as January 20. Prior to the ratification of this Amendment, there was no set date in the Constitution. March 4, 1789 was destination as the date of start of government business. Since then until 1937, it's been March 4th. That's nothing new, folks.
